package Cantella::Worker::Role::Worker;
use Moose::Role;
use POE;
use MooseX::Types::Log::Dispatch qw(Logger);
use Data::GUID;
our $VERSION = '0.001001';
$VERSION = eval $VERSION;
requires qw/get_work work/;
has logger => (
is => 'ro',
isa => Logger,
coerce => 1,
required => 1,
default => sub {
Log::Dispatch->new(outputs => [ ['Screen', min_level => 'debug' ] ]);
}
);
has alias => (
is => 'ro',
isa => 'Str',
required => 1,
default => sub{ Data::GUID->new->as_string }
);
has interval => (
is => 'rw',
isa => 'Num',
required => 1,
default => sub { 2 },
);
sub BUILD {}
after BUILD => sub {
my ($self, $args) = @_;
POE::Session->create(
object_states => [
$self, {
poll => '_poll',
work => '_work',
_start => '_start',
_pause => '_pause',
_resume => '_resume',
shutdown => '_shutdown',
} ],
inline_states => {
_keep_alive => sub {
$_[KERNEL]->delay(_keep_alive => 1000);
},
sig_term => sub {
my ($kernel) = $_[KERNEL];
$kernel->yield('shutdown');
$kernel->sig_handled;
},
sig_int => sub {
my ($kernel) = $_[KERNEL];
$kernel->yield('shutdown');
$kernel->sig_handled;
},
sig_usr1 => sub {
my ($kernel) = $_[KERNEL];
$kernel->yield('_pause');
$kernel->sig_handled;
},
sig_usr2 => sub {
my ($kernel) = $_[KERNEL];
$kernel->yield('_resume');
$kernel->sig_handled;
},
}
);
};
sub start {
$poe_kernel->run;
}
sub pause {
my ($self, $until) = @_;
$poe_kernel->call($self->alias, '_pause');
}
sub resume {
my ($self, $when) = @_;
$poe_kernel->call($self->alias, '_resume');
}
sub shutdown {
my ($self) = @_;
#$self->pause;
$poe_kernel->post($self->alias, 'shutdown');
}
#--------#---------#---------#---------#---------#---------#---------#--------#
sub _poll {
my ($self, $kernel, $heap) = @_[OBJECT, KERNEL, HEAP];
return unless exists($heap->{poll}) && $heap->{poll};
if ( defined(my $work = $self->get_work()) ) {
$kernel->yield(work => $work);
$kernel->yield('poll');
return;
}
$kernel->delay(poll => $self->interval);
}
sub _work {
my ($self, $kernel, $work) = @_[OBJECT, KERNEL, ARG0];
$self->work($work);
}
#--------#---------#---------#---------#---------#---------#---------#--------#
sub _start {
my ($self, $kernel, $heap) = @_[OBJECT, KERNEL, HEAP];
$kernel->sig(INT => 'sig_int');
$kernel->sig(TERM => 'sig_term');
$kernel->sig(USR1 => 'sig_usr1');
$kernel->sig(USR2 => 'sig_usr2');
# set up polling
# set alias for ourselves and remember it
$heap->{poll} = 1;
$kernel->alias_set($self->alias);
$kernel->yield('poll');
}
sub _pause {
my ($self, $kernel, $heap) = @_[OBJECT, KERNEL, HEAP];
$self->logger->info("pausing worker ${$}");
$heap->{poll} = 0;
$kernel->delay('poll'); #clear any alarm, if it exists
$kernel->delay(_keep_alive => 1000); #keep the session alive
}
sub _resume {
my ($self, $kernel, $heap) = @_[OBJECT, KERNEL, HEAP];
$self->logger->info("resuming worker ${$}");
$heap->{poll} = 1;
$kernel->delay('poll'); #clear any alarm, if it exists
$kernel->yield('poll');
}
sub _shutdown {
my ($self, $kernel, $heap) = @_[OBJECT, KERNEL, HEAP];
$self->logger->info("shutting down worker with pid ${$}");
$kernel->alarm_remove_all();
#cleaup heap, alias, alarms (no lingering refs n ish)
%$heap = ();
$kernel->alias_remove($self->alias);
}
#--------#---------#---------#---------#---------#---------#---------#--------#
1;

=head1 NAME
Cantella::Worker::Role::Worker - Polling POE worker
=head1 SYNOPSIS
package TestWorkerPool;
use Moose;
with 'Cantella::Worker::Role::Worker';
my @work_stack = ( 1 .. 10);
sub get_work {
my $self = shift;
if( @work_stack ){
return shift @work_stack;
} else {
$self->shutdown;
return;
}
}
sub work {
my ($self, $args) = @_;
sleep(1);
}

=head2 _start
=over 4
=item B<handles event:> C<_start>
=item B<arguments:> none
=item B<return value:> none
=back
Start the polling process
=head2 _pause
=over 4
=item B<handles event:> C<_pause>
=item B<arguments:> C<$until>
=item B<return value:> none
=back
Pause the polling process until C<$until>
=head2 _resume
=over 4
=item B<handles event:> C<_resume>
=item B<arguments:> none
=item B<return value:> none
=back
Resume the polling process
=head2 _shutdown
=over 4
=item B<handles event:> C<shutdown>
=item B<arguments:> none
=item B<return value:> none
=back
Remove all alarms and wait for the session to die
=head1 OTHER EVENTS
=over 4
=item B<_keep_alive> - Used to keep the session alive while paused. Does nothing
other than schedule the next keep alive 1000 seconds away.
=item B<sig_int> - mark sig INT as handled and yield to C<shutdown>
=item B<sig_term> - mark sig TERM as handled and yield to C<shutdown>
=item B<sig_usr1> - mark sig USR1 as handled and yield to C<_pause>
=item B<sig_usr2> - mark sig USR2 as handled and yield to C<_resume>
=back
